Transaction 3f6e06307141c150c9eb7243b5057d489fd539a9476447ba166d1f8d0f10715e
1 Input
2 Outputs
- 3f6e06307141c150c9eb7243b5057d489fd539a9476447ba166d1f8d0f10715e:0
- 3f6e06307141c150c9eb7243b5057d489fd539a9476447ba166d1f8d0f10715e:1
value 1160000
address 1D76yCY3rFRTXXEcqjNrTYyd199infbAkq
value 3278128
address 3BuHdMZ9pWw2ochskjDcZRC8PKwfnTMVFY